Malta - Import of Point-Of-Sale Terminals and ATM
Since 2013, Malta Import of Point-Of-Sale Terminals and ATM fell by 53.6% year on year. In 2018, the country was number 27 among other countries in Import of Point-Of-Sale Terminals and ATM with €2,330. Spain topped the ranking with €81,567,576.49 in 2019, +1.7% versus 2018. France, Germany and Italy resp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Netherlands witnessed the best average annual growth at +50.7% per year, while Malta recorded the worst performance at -53.6% per year.
